HBO Films presents this five-part mini-series in association with the BBC. This thriller tracks the five intense days following an abduction of a young mother in the suburbs of England. It originally aired on the BBC.
Episodes
    Seen it: Yes   60 mins    10/2/2007  1.  Day 1
While on a trip to visit her grandfather, an attractive mother and two of her children mysteriously disappear. This leads to a desperate search to find them before it's too late.
Director:  Otto Bathurst  Writer:  Gwyneth Hughes 
    Seen it: Yes   60 mins    10/9/2007  2.  Day 3
Matt learns the shocking news that his missing wife, Leanne, is pregnant while attending a press conference organized by press officer Defne Topcu; Hazel is suspicious that her son Kyle may have been involved with the abduction and makes a call to the police; a major breakthrough happens when the flower seller is located.
Director:  Otto Bathurst  Writer:  Gwyneth Hughes 
    Seen it: Yes   60 mins    10/16/2007  3.  Day 28
Following the 28-day police review Barclay has turned Leanne's missing persons case in a murder investigation and Kyle Betts is the prime suspect; Matt spends his birthday in the company of Sarah, much to the displeasure of Leanne's parents; Farnes and Matt also discover that that Leanne bought a one-way airplane ticket to France, where her ex-husband lives, days before her disappearance.
Director:  Otto Bathurst  Writer:  Gwyneth Hughes 
    Seen it: Yes   60 mins    10/23/2007  4.  Day 33
With the investigation in it’s fourth week, Matt become further estranged from Leanne’s parents in part because he gives an interview with a TV crew and also because of the constant presence of Sarah Wheeler in his life. Tanya and her estranged father attend a local fair which ends with a grisly discovery.
Director:  Simon Curtis  Writer:  Gwyneth Hughes 
    Seen it: Yes   60 mins    10/30/2007  5.  Day 79
The discovery of a burnt out van offers some new evidence to Barclay's investigation, as the suspect slips away; Matt joins Gary with the police, in a stakeout at the home of Hazel Betts; Amy celebrates her retirement with a party at a pub; several new clues bring Barclay and his team close to solving the case.
